New research shows the Golgi complex is involved in DNA repair control
AI Summary

Researchers at EMBL Heidelberg have discovered that the Golgi complex, traditionally known for protein sorting, also plays a role in DNA repair. The study identified a network of DNA repair proteins residing at the Golgi, suggesting a new layer of cellular control.
